Maximize Polished Diamond Yield: Ideal Rough Sizes (1-2ct)

To ensuring the greatest polished diamond yield from rough pieces , strategic selection of initial size is critical , particularly within the 1-2 carat spectrum . Typically , roughs weighing between approximately 0.90ct - 1.40ct present the ideal opportunities for maximizing carat weight retention, minimizing wastage, and eventually delivering a sizable polished stone. Nevertheless , specific rough characteristics like shape, clarity, and color affect the expected outcome; therefore, experienced buyers must evaluate these factors alongside size when making purchases.

Raw to Brilliant: Understanding Diamond Size & Finished Yield

The journey from a raw diamond to a brilliant gemstone is fascinating, and significantly impacted by two key factors: its initial size and the resulting finished yield. A larger gemstone, initially, doesn’t automatically equate to a larger finished piece; much of it can be lost during the cutting process. The “output" refers to the weight – or percentage – retained after cutting. Factors like inclusions, color and transparency all affect how a lapidarist approaches a stone and thus influence the final cut weight. A skilled artisan strives to maximize the yield while preserving beauty – finding that delicate balance between loss and brilliance is what separates an ordinary gemstone from an exceptional one.

Precious Stone Investing: Emphasizing Superior & Significant Size Stones

For those considering diamond investing as a path, it's crucial to understand that not all stones are created equal. Typically, the most reliable returns and potential for growth lie with high-quality diamonds, specifically those exhibiting larger size. These gems, possessing a combination of excellent clarity, color, and cut—often falling within the VS or better clarity range and D to G color grades – tend to hold their value more effectively over time.

  • Evaluate stones with documented provenance.
  • Look for certifications from reputable laboratories.
  • A larger weight, especially above a substantial size, often commands a higher price per carat, but also potentially offers greater potential returns if purchased strategically.
Investing in these types of diamonds requires careful research and may necessitate engaging with knowledgeable gemologists or brokers, but the potential rewards for a discerning investor can be substantial.
